Dr. Shaun Butler
Shaun studied Medicine at the University of Otago, graduating alongside Dr Nick Loveridge in 2012. With expertise in Urgent Care, Paediatrics, and Clinical Governance, he became a Fellow of the Royal New Zealand College of General Practitioners in 2021.
Currently an Advanced Trainee in Phlebology & Sclerotherapy with the Australasian College of Phlebology, Shaun provides specialised varicose vein and skin treatments at Skin on Forty-Five.
Beyond clinical practice, he is committed to medical education, serving as a formal supervisor for GP Registrars and Nurse Practitioner Interns.
Born and raised in New Plymouth, Shaun feels privileged to deliver high-quality, patient-centred care to communities across our region.
